Citylife Directors

Ram Gidoomal, Chairman of Citylife
 
Our Directors act as Trustees to Citylife and meet 3-4 times a year to discuss the Society. Their welath of experience help us govern the Citylife ethos, priorities and key projects as well as help us develop new business opportunities.
 
Chairman
Professor Ram Gidoomal, CBE, CCMI, FRSA
Ram has over twenty years' experience of working within the private, public and voluntary sectors at both board and senior management level. He is a Freeman of the City of London; Vice President of The Shaftesbury Society; Court Liveryman of the Worshipful Company of Information Technologists and a Companion of the Chartered Management Institute. In 2002 he was awarded an Honorary Doctorate of Law by Bristol University.
 
 
 
Steve Mather
Steve is Managing Director of Places for People Regeneration, established to develop and manage innovative approaches to addressing issues including: lifelong learning, childcare, access to employment, enterprise development, financial inclusion and housing market renewal. Former Economic Development Director at New East Manchester, one of the first Urban Regeneration Companies, and Personnel Recruitment Manager for Asda supermarket.
 
 
 
Michael Clark
Chief Executive of the Relationships Foundation, charity dedicated to building relationships in public and private life.
 
 
 
Alan Craig
Local Councillor for Newham, London and former Director of the Mayflower Centre church and community centre in Canning Town: one of the most deprived neighbourhoods in Greater London.
 
 
 
Paul Doye
Former Director of Charterhouse Bank and Charterhouse Corporate Finance.
 
 
 
Charles Rosenmeyer
CMS Cameron Mckenna - London
Real Estate
 
 
Charles Rosenmeyer is the UK and European head of the CMS Hotels and Leisure Group and is the London partner leading the firm’s European Real Estate Practice.  He has extensive experience in property development and investment and spends much of his time on cross border transactions.  He advises on all aspects of hotels and real estate - investment, development, letting, management, sales and insolvencies.  He has been involved in a substantial number of high value transactions involving office buildings, retail, hotels, shopping centres, golf courses, cinemas and other leisure developments and landfill and quarry schemes.  He has also dealt with a large number of portfolio sales and purchases and transactions involving joint venture structuring and unusual tax planning.
 
A partner for 30 years, he currently spends much time in relation to the development, purchase, sale, funding and management of city-centre schemes and also hotels at home and abroad.
